Transaction 91ba86d3555532a1c907ee6da8dc7c382d768f7fc5ee7a48cab4aca4ea3fe7c6
1 Input
1 Output
-
91ba86d3555532a1c907ee6da8dc7c382d768f7fc5ee7a48cab4aca4ea3fe7c6:0
- value
- 123166
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 68d0d366cdd2b7f44a00f865f1945fe3f030ac03 OP_EQUAL
- address
- 3BFEMxsohBLEmUdBxmKJGAaJA1ifkjW5xj